CVE-2021-42528: XMP-Toolkit Null Pointer Dereference Application denial-of-service

XMP Toolkit 2021.07 (and earlier) is affected by a Null pointer dereference vulnerability when parsing a specially crafted file. An unauthenticated attacker could leverage this vulnerability to achieve an application denial-of-service in the context of the current user. Exploitation of this issue requires user interaction in that a victim must open a malicious file.

Technical view

Adobe XMP Toolkit 2021.07 and earlier has a CWE-476 null pointer dereference during crafted file parsing. CVSS 3.1 is 5.5: local attack vector, low complexity, no privileges, user interaction required, high availability impact, no confidentiality or integrity impact.

Likely exposure

Exposure is most likely in applications, workflows, or Linux packages that use Adobe XMP Toolkit or Exempi to parse XMP metadata from user-supplied files.

Exploitation context

The source bundle does not show CISA KEV listing or active exploitation. Exploitation requires a victim or automated workflow to open or parse a malicious file, causing denial-of-service in the current user context.

Researcher notes

Evidence supports a null pointer dereference denial-of-service only. The bundle does not provide exploit samples, proof of active exploitation, or exact fixed upstream versions beyond vendor and Debian advisory references.
